BME Technical Electives

Nine hours of BME technical elective courses are required. The purpose of these electives is to provide students with an opportunity for in-depth learning in within sub-disciplines of biomedical engineering. These electives may be selected from the following list*.

Students may use these electives to probe more deeply into multiple sub-disciplines, or choose to concentrate all courses within the same sub-discipline. For the latter case, the following combinations of electives are suggested:

  • Cardiovascular Systems: BMED 4751, 4757, 4758 and/or 4784
  • Biomechanics: BMED 4751, 4757 and 4758
  • Biomaterials and Tissue Engineering: BMED 4500, 4751, 4758 and/or 4765
  • Neuroengineering: BMED 4400, 4752 and 4784
  • Medical Imaging: BMED 4750, 4752 and 4783

*Engineering courses not included in this list would need to be approved in advance by the Associate Chair for Undergraduate Studies. Such courses should be at least at the 4000-level and have content that adds depth to an area within the BMED curriculum. Seniors with a grade point average of at least 3.0 may schedule graduate level BMED courses as acceptable alternatives, subject to the approval of the course professor and the Associate Chair for Undergraduate Studies.
